Common Mighty Mule Gate Repair Problems We Solve in Lake Magdalene

  • MM260 and MM360 limit-switch failures. Lake Magdalene’s lake-trapped humidity keeps moisture inside operator housings longer than in drier inland suburbs. That condensation corrodes the microswitches that tell your gate when to stop. We’ve replaced dozens of these in Lake Magdalene’s deed-restricted subdivisions where gates cycle 20–30 times daily.
  • MM571 PTC sensor corrosion. After Tampa’s summer thunderstorms roll through, the ambient moisture around Lake Magdalene’s chain of lakes lingers. Condensation inside MM571 housings corrodes the PTC sensor, causing nuisance overload trips that shut your gate down randomly. We clean, seal, or replace these sensors — and we check your housing gasket while we’re at it.
  • MM462 seized motor gears. The heavy aluminum estate gates common on Lake Magdalene’s 1980s–1990s homes load these slide operators hard. Years of daily cycling without gear lubrication service seizes the bronze or steel gears. We rebuild or replace gearboxes in-house, often same-day.
  • Rust-weakened H-bracket welds on swing arms. The elevated humidity from Lake Magdalene’s surrounding lakes accelerates rust at the H-bracket weld joints. We’ve found brackets with more rust than a 1987 pickup that were still cycling — until they weren’t. We cut out the rot and reweld with corrosion-resistant rod, then prime and paint to match.
  • HOA-required aesthetic repairs. Lake Magdalene’s covenants typically mandate that gates maintain an “estate-style” appearance. That means we perform weld repairs and hinge rebuilds on decorative ironwork rather than swapping entire gates — a skillset most national chains avoid because it takes too long and pays too little.

Mighty Mule Models & Products We Service in Lake Magdalene

We work on the full Mighty Mule residential and light-commercial line: MM260 and MM360 swing gate operators, MM571 dual-gate systems, and MM462 slide gate operators. These units were installed heavily across Lake Magdalene’s 1980s–1990s development boom, and many are now 25–35 years old.

Here’s where independence matters. Mighty Mule has discontinued several legacy control boards, and national authorized service centers are often required to steer customers toward complete replacement systems. We carry OEM-spec aftermarket boards and gearboxes that match original Mighty Mule electrical and mechanical specs. When your MM360 board fails, we can source a compatible replacement at lower cost — and we’re transparent about whether that repair makes sense versus replacing a 15+-year-old operator that’s living on borrowed time.

Our Lake Magdalene van stocks common MM-series limit switches, gear kits, and arm hardware, which means most repairs don’t wait on shipping.

Mighty Mule Service Pricing in Lake Magdalene

Service Typical Range
Diagnostic & estimate Free
Limit-switch adjustment or replacement (MM260/MM360) $180–$280
Control board replacement (OEM-spec aftermarket) $320–$480
Gear-motor rebuild or replacement (MM462/MM571) $380–$520
H-bracket weld repair or hinge rebuild $240–$400
Full operator replacement (if repair isn’t viable) Quoted on-site

What drives cost: parts availability, whether the operator is still supported with aftermarket boards, and whether structural welding is needed to restore safe operation.
